                    Repeater Pattern

                    Just a Quader, set Repeater to Concentric
                    and size to Random

                    for Random Coloring
                    Fill your Pattern with a color
                    select it

                    go to Menu > Effects > Replace Colors
                    choose > Colorize
                    use the randomize Feature until you have some
                    coloring you like
                    ( if you found a nice one, "save it as a preset!" )

                    Selecting Tiles of a Pattern/Mosaic is possible this way
                    choose a shape
                    put it over your Pattern
                    select it
                    then select:
                    Menu > Select > Select Others
                    then choose

                    • Select Inside Shapes
                      or
                    • Select Intersecting Shape
                      (thanks to @Li-Xiao for this, did not know this before
                      he mentioned it in a post)

                      This pattern is made entirely in VS.

                      The steps are as follows:
                      I made an object with a dashed line
                      and duplicate/transform it.

                      Convert the dashed outline into Paths.
                      Replace the Paths with a Star Shape
                      via Find/Replace in VS.

                      Select Parts of the Pattern with Select inside
                      and recolor it

                                    I'm still experimenting with the possibilities Stroke Stripe offers
                                    for creating patterns.

                                    It started with that simple pattern below, I added an offset shape effect
                                    and used Stroke Stripe with Boolean Combine on it.
                                    The Colors were made with Colorize.

                                    To get such patterns from Stroke Stripe it should be closed shapes
                                    and then do a Boolean Combine with it.
